Definitions:

Neurotransmitters

Chemical messengers that transmit signals across a chemical synapse from one neuron (nerve cell) to another 'target' neuron, muscle cell, or gland cell.

Synaptic Terminal

The end point of a neuron where neurotransmitters are released to communicate with other neurons or muscle cells.

Synapse

The junction between two neurons, facilitating the transmission of a signal from one neuron to the other.

Epineurium

The outermost layer of connective tissue surrounding a peripheral nerve, providing protection and support.
